Abstract
Endothelial to mesenchymal transition (EndMT) involves cellular phenotypic switching from an endothelial to mesenchymal state. Interest in EndMT has been increasing with the appreciation that it has an important role in several cardiovascular diseases. New evidence indicates that fatty acid oxidation (FAO) and cell metabolism are major factors controlling this process.
